The Russell Hobbs logo is a masterclass in understated elegance and brand heritage. At its core, the logo typically features the brand name in a clean, serif or sans-serif typeface, often accompanied by a distinctive graphic mark—most commonly a stylized crown or a subtle abstract emblem. This design choice is deeply intentional, as it immediately communicates a sense of quality, tradition, and authority in the home appliance market. The crown, when present, is not ostentatious but rather refined, suggesting that the brand offers premium products without being overly luxurious. The typography is balanced and legible, often in a deep charcoal or black tone, which conveys reliability and timelessness. The overall composition is compact and versatile, allowing it to be seamlessly applied across a wide range of products—from kettles and toasters to irons and coffee machines—as well as on packaging, digital media, and retail displays.

The brand's visual identity draws heavily from its British origins, founded in 1952 by William Russell and Peter Hobbs. The logo design reflects a blend of mid-century modernism and contemporary minimalism, capturing the spirit of post-war innovation while remaining relevant today. The use of negative space and clean lines in the logo suggests efficiency and precision, mirroring the functional excellence of Russell Hobbs appliances. The color palette is equally strategic: typically monochromatic or with subtle metallic accents (like silver or gold for special editions), the logo avoids bright or trendy colors to ensure it remains classic and authoritative. This restraint allows the logo to work harmoniously with the brand's product designs, which often feature brushed stainless steel, matte finishes, and ergonomic forms. The logo's simplicity also ensures high legibility at small sizes, such as on product buttons or digital icons, while still commanding presence on larger marketing materials.

From a semiotic perspective, the Russell Hobbs logo functions as a visual shorthand for trust and innovation. The crown motif, when used, taps into the cultural cachet of British monarchy and craftsmanship, subtly implying that the brand is a 'king' in its category. However, the logo avoids being overtly regal or stuffy; instead, it balances tradition with approachability. The typography often features slightly rounded corners or a modern serif, which softens the formality of the crown and makes the brand feel accessible to a wide demographic—from young professionals to families. The logo's design also incorporates a sense of motion or progress, with the letters often spaced in a way that suggests forward momentum, aligning with the brand's history of introducing the first automatic kettle and other pioneering kitchen technologies. This visual narrative of 'heritage meeting innovation' is crucial, as it positions Russell Hobbs as a brand that respects its past while continually evolving to meet modern needs.

In a competitive landscape filled with appliance brands that often rely on loud colors or complex emblems, the Russell Hobbs logo stands out through its quiet confidence. It does not scream for attention but rather invites recognition through consistent quality and design integrity. The logo's adaptability across different product categories and global markets is a testament to its strong foundational design principles. Whether printed in monochrome on a warranty card, embossed on a stainless steel kettle, or displayed as a glowing icon on a smart appliance, the logo retains its clarity and brand equity. The choice of a crown or abstract mark also allows for easy brand extension into sub-brands or product lines, such as the 'Russell Hobbs Collection' or 'Russell Hobbs Pro,' where the logo can be subtly modified while retaining its core identity. Ultimately, the Russell Hobbs logo is not just a visual identifier but a strategic asset that encapsulates the brand's promise of reliable, stylish, and innovative home solutions—a promise that has been carefully cultivated over seven decades.
